Chelsea stance on signing Alvaro Carreras revealed

Chelsea are not exploring a move for Real Madrid left-back Alvaro Carreras this summer.
The Blues recently sold Marc Cucurella to Madrid and are expected to pursue a new left-back.
They have been linked with Carreras in the last 24 hours, but that appears to be only speculation.
Chelsea are not lining up an offer for the Manchester United graduate, who is happy to stay put.
Madrid manager Jose Mourinho also values the Spaniard and wants him as a backup to Cucurella.
Chelsea are expected to look elsewhere in the pursuit of a replacement for Cucurella this summer.
They have been linked with a reunion with Newcastle United left-back Lewis Hall in recent days.
However, a deal won't be easy to pursue, with United also keen on landing the highly rated left-back.
Newcastle are open to selling the talented youngster for a reported fee of around £50 million.
Hall is prepared for a new challenge after the Magpies' dismal Premier League campaign.
